Headlines from July 23, 1966

City Orders Rents Raised In 24 Unfinished Projects; CITY RAISES RENTS AT NEW HOUSING

By Steven V. Roberts

city to raise rents and carrying charges avg of $3 a room in 24 middle-income co-op and rental projects being built under Mitchell-Lama Law because of city's falling fiscal health; Housing and Redevelopment Bd research dir F S Kristof says charges were raised before tenants moved in to give them (option to back out'; increases already made in 44 existing projects; SIC rept on Mitchell-Lama program linked to rise; city to use NYS funds to subsidize rents of low-income families in up to 20% of apts in 7 rental projects

Notable Deaths

Montgomery Clift

1966Montgomery Clift, American actor (born 1920)[†]

Edward Montgomery Clift was an American actor. A four-time Academy Award nominee, he was known for his portrayal of "moody, sensitive young men", according to The New York Times.
